Understanding Poker Hand Rankings
Before diving into strategies, it’s crucial to understand poker hand rankings. Here’s a simple list from highest to lowest:
- Royal Flush
- Straight Flush
- Four of a Kind
- Full House
- Flush
- Straight
- Three of a Kind
- Two Pair
- One Pair
- High Card
Knowing these rankings will help you make informed decisions during gameplay.
Basic Poker Strategies
Here are a few foundational strategies that can enhance your poker experience:
- Play Tight, Aggressive: Focus on playing fewer hands, but when you do play, play aggressively. This can put pressure on your opponents and often leads to bigger pots.
- Position Matters: Your position at the table can greatly influence your strategy. Being in a later position allows you to see how your opponents act before making a decision.
- Know When to Fold: Don’t be afraid to fold if you believe your hand isn’t strong enough. It’s better to minimize losses than to chase a weak hand.
Reading Your Opponents
Understanding your opponents’ behavior is a key element in poker. Here are some signs to watch for:
- Betting Patterns: Pay attention to how much and when your opponents bet. Large bets can indicate strong hands, while small bets may suggest weakness.
- Body Language: Look for physical cues. Nervous behaviors can indicate a bluff, while calmness may suggest confidence in their hand.
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is crucial for long-term success in poker. Here are some tips:
- Set a Budget: Determine how much you can afford to lose and stick to that amount. This will help you avoid chasing losses.
- Use a Stake System: Consider using a stake system where you only play with a certain percentage of your bankroll. A common rule is to never risk more than 5% of your total bankroll in a single game.
